Skipping Surface Area Preparation



Among the most significant blunders you can make when home painting is avoiding surface preparation. This essential action lays the structure for a successful paint work. If you do not clean up the surface areas, dirt and gunk can hinder paint attachment, causing peeling or damaging down the line. You want your paint to stick, so get hold of a sponge or a stress washing machine and get to work.

Next, check the surface area for any blemishes like cracks or openings. Filling these gaps with spackle or caulk guarantees a smooth finish. Do not forget sanding; it assists develop a texture that permits the paint to adhere far better.

After sanding, wipe away the dirt to make sure a clean surface.

Priming is one more important part of prep work. It not only enhances paint adhesion however additionally supplies a consistent base, specifically if you're repainting over a darker color or a shiny finish. Avoiding primer can lead to irregular colors and an overall lackluster look.



Taking the time to prepare your surfaces correctly will save you frustrations in the future. Invest that extra effort, and you'll delight in an extra gorgeous, durable outcome.

Neglecting Correct Devices



Making use of the right devices is crucial for a successful residence painting task. If you overlook to buy top quality brushes, rollers, and other devices, you'll likely encounter poor results and included irritation. Economical tools can result in unequal application, trickles, and brush strokes that ruin your surface.

Instead, select top notch brushes that match the type of paint you're making use of, and choose rollers with the proper snooze density for your wall surface texture.

Do not forget about essential accessories like painter's tape, drop cloths, and trays. Painter's tape helps achieve clean lines, while drop cloths shield your floors and furnishings from spills. Trays make it less complicated to load your brush or roller equally, guaranteeing far better coverage.

Additionally, think about using a paint sprayer for larger locations. It can conserve time and provide you a smooth coating that's difficult to accomplish with conventional methods.

Basically, do not skimp on your paint tools. Purchasing the right equipment not only makes the task much easier but additionally improves the general high quality of your job. So, prepare appropriately to avoid the mistakes of neglecting proper tools and set yourself up for painting success.

Picking Incompatible Paint



When it concerns house paint, choosing the best paint is crucial for attaining a lasting surface. If you choose inappropriate paint, you could end up with peeling, bubbling, or irregular insurance coverage.

It's necessary to consider the surface area you're repainting. For example, utilizing outside paint inside your home can launch harmful fumes, while interior paint won't hold up against the elements outside.

You likewise need to focus on the sort of coating you want. Shiny paints are excellent for high-traffic areas however can highlight flaws, while matte paints can soak up light and create a comfortable feeling. Make sure the paint appropriates for the particular surface material-- timber, drywall, or metal-- as each requires a various formulation.

Furthermore, take into consideration the shade you're selecting. Some shades might require a certain base or guide to accomplish the wanted hue, while others might clash with existing design.

Do not ignore compatibility with previous layers; painting over oil-based paint with water-based paint can bring about bond concerns.

Disregarding Weather Issues



Ignoring weather can spell calamity for your painting task, as severe temperature levels and humidity degrees dramatically influence paint application and drying times. If it's too warm, paint can dry too rapidly, leading to undesirable fractures and peeling off. Conversely, low temperatures can create the paint to enlarge, making it difficult to apply evenly.

Moisture plays an essential duty also. High humidity can prolong drying out times and trigger the paint to bring in moisture, which may result in bubbling and blistering. Ideally, you need to intend to repaint when temperature levels vary in between 50 ° F and 85 ° F, with humidity below 70%.

Before you start, check the weather report for the day of your job and a couple of days in advance. If rainfall is on the horizon, postpone your paint until the skies clear. In addition, consider the time of day; late afternoon and early evening frequently supply optimum problems as temperature levels cool off.

Rushing the Drying Refine



Hurrying the drying out procedure can lead to a host of issues that threaten your hard work. When you rush via drying, you take the chance of capturing wetness below the paint, which can trigger bubbling, peeling, or staining.

You might believe you can save time by applying a second layer prematurely, yet this can develop a sticky mess that ruins the surface.

To avoid this blunder, constantly examine the producer's recommendations for drying times. Aspects like moisture and temperature level can dramatically impact how long it considers paint to completely dry. If the problems aren't excellent, it's ideal to wait a little longer.

Making use of fans or dehumidifiers can assist accelerate the procedure without compromising the top quality of your work. Nonetheless, don't rely entirely on these methods-- persistence is crucial.
